Main stations & neighborhoods

Key stations & neighborhoods: Naka-meguro, Jiyugaoka, Gakugei-daigaku, Toritsu-daigaku, Yutenji. Atmosphere and rent vary by neighborhood, so choose along your commute.

Rough rent guide
  • 1R / 1K:¥90,000–150,000 /month
  • 1LDK:¥180,000–320,000 /month

*Rough guide only. Rent varies widely by distance to the station, building age, layout and facilities. Ask us for the latest vacancies and rates.

Living environment

Cherry blossoms along the Meguro River, the shops and sweets of Jiyugaoka — life here is rich in small pleasures, with good access to central Tokyo.
